Langage Python : boucle et test


Tirage au sort de 20 parmi une base de 20 Questions...


1) Combien vaudra la variable x à la fin de ce programme ?

x=5
if x!=6:
	x=x+2
	if x<3:
		x=x-3




2) Quelle est la sortie du code suivant:

jour = 1
while (jour <= 10 ) :
	jour = jour + 2
print(jour)
  9
  11
  1
  13
  Je ne sais pas

3) Combien vaudra la variable x à la fin de ce programme ?

x=16
x++
  17
  16
  erreur
  18
  Je ne sais pas

4) Quelle est la sortie du code suivant:

n = 0
for i in range(5) :
	n = n + 1
print(n)
  5
  6
  4
  7
  Je ne sais pas

5) Quelle est la sortie du code suivant:

age = 16
if (age >= 18) : 
	print ("Majeur")
print("Mineur")
  rien
  erreur
  Majeur
  Mineur
  Je ne sais pas

6) Quelle est la sortie du code suivant:

heure = 10
if (heure = 10) :
	print("il est 10 heures")
  error
  Rien
  il est 10 heures
  Je ne sais pas

7) Quelle est la sortie du code suivant:

jour = 15
while (jour > 0) :
	jour = jour - 2
print(jour)
  1
  -1
  15
  0
  Je ne sais pas

8) Combien vaudra la variable x à la fin de ce programme ?

x=16
if x==16:
	x=x+5
if x<=2:
	x=x-5




9) Quelle est la sortie du code suivant:

n = 10
while n>=11 :
	n = n + 2
print(n)
  12
  10
  11
  13
  Je ne sais pas

10) Quelle est la sortie du code suivant:

age = 19
if (age >= 18) : 
print ("Majeur")
  Majeur
  rien
  erreur
  Mineur
  Je ne sais pas

11) Quelle est la sortie du code suivant:

n = 0
while n<15 :
	n = n + 2
print(n)
  15
  14
  16
  17
  Je ne sais pas

12) Quelle est la sortie du code suivant:

a=8
b=12
if (a > 5)
	b = b - 5
if (b > 10)
	b = b +3
print (b)
  7
  15
  10
  12
  Je ne sais pas

13) Combien vaudra la variable x à la fin de ce programme ?

x=12
if x!=11:
	x=x+3
	if x==5:
		x=x-6




14) Combien vaudra la variable x à la fin de ce programme ?

x=16
x+=4




15) Quelle est la sortie du code suivant:

i=90
if i>79 and i==5:
	x=66
elif i>72 and i!=70:
	x=93
else:
	x=3




16) Quelle est la sortie du code suivant:

jour = 1
while (jour < 7 ) :
	jour = jour + 1
print(jour)
  6
  123456
  1
  7
  Je ne sais pas

17) Quelle est la sortie du code suivant:

age = 16
if (age >= 18) : 
	print ("Majeur")
  Mineur
  Majeur
  erreur
  rien
  Je ne sais pas

18) Quelle est la sortie du code suivant:

jour = 1
while (jour < 7 ) :
	print(jour)
	jour = jour + 1
  234567
  1234567
  123456
  23456
  Je ne sais pas

19) Quelle est la sortie du code suivant:

resultat = ""
for c in "hello" :
	resultat = resultat + c
print(resultat)
  resultat
  hellohellohellohellohello
  hello
  Je ne sais pas

20) Quelle est la sortie du code suivant:

jour = 1
while (jour < 7 ) :
	jour = jour + 1
	print(jour)
  234567
  1234567
  123456
  23456
  Je ne sais pas